博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
Java构造块,静态代码块,构造方法执行顺序
阅读量:6374 次
发布时间:2019-06-23

本文共 472 字,大约阅读时间需要 1 分钟。

构造块:直接写在类中的代码块

静态代码垮:使用static关键字声明的代码块

静态代码块先于构造块,构造方法执行,而且只在类加载时候执行一次,后面在类实例化的时候会先执行构造块,而且每

执行实例化一个对象,就会执行一次构造块,执行完构造块会执行构造方法。

public class ConstructorCodeTest {	public static void main(String[] args) 	{		Demo d1=new Demo();		Demo d2=new Demo();		Demo d3=new Demo();	}}class Demo{	{		System.out.println("1,构造快");	}	static{		System.out.println("0,静态代码块");	}	public Demo()	{		System.out.println("2,构造方法");	}}

  输出结果如下:

转载于:https://www.cnblogs.com/mylove-huan/p/7105877.html

你可能感兴趣的文章
VC :模板类
查看>>
对C++中string类型的总结
查看>>
SharePoint的数据库性能需要注意的一点
查看>>
Oracle发布公共云Public Cloud
查看>>
表驱动
查看>>
eclipse高亮显示
查看>>
C#简单的面试题目(六)
查看>>
Shell 操作数据库
查看>>
C# UDP 网络聊天程序
查看>>
if lte IE if gte IE 浏览器兼容
查看>>
基于Lumisoft.NET组件和.NET API实现邮件发送功能的对比
查看>>
设置类UIColor使用colorWithRed定义颜色
查看>>
C#数据库访问技术之DATAREADER对象读取数据
查看>>
各种排序方法
查看>>
编译时程序透彻理解异常并合理使用异常
查看>>
控件服务器端服务器控件与客户端控件
查看>>
2013年5月18日星期六
查看>>
优化网站设计(三十):优化CSS sprites
查看>>
js 字符串操作函数集合
查看>>
悟透JavaScript
查看>>